Geezeo Adds Investments – Only Social Finance Tool To Manage All Finances
Boston-based Geezeo has announced the launch of the investment products section which allows users to track their investments from almost any brokerage account. Geezeo now aggregates checking and savings accounts, credit cards, student loans, mortgages, car loans and investment data together.
"Automated access to aggregated brokerage accounts has been our most requested feature request from day one," said Geezeo co-founder Shawn Ward. "Geezeo users demand a holistic view of their finances when managing their money, and we are pleased to provide just that."
I have been impressed with the level of visibility Geezeo is receiving from mainstream press and media outlets. Geezeo is in the same category (social finance) with the newly-launched TC40 winner Mint but Geezeo provides the full view on a person’s finances.
Another update from Geezeo is around a partnership with the Motley Fool: "Geezeo is partnering with The Motley Fool to integrate that group’s innovative CAPS stock rating service, in which investors predict whether stocks will outperform or underperform the S&P 500 and over what time frame this will happen. CAPS ratings currently cover over 5,000 stocks and are generated from more than 1 million individual predictions."

@Rex, We take the security of your data very seriously and have taken every precaution to protect your private info. Geezeo doesn’t store your bank login, password or account numbers in our system at all.
In addition, Geezeo internally encrypts any identifying information so that it is impossible for anyone but yourself from accessing your balances and transactions (not even Geezeo employees/programmers).
